Effective Antifungal Creams for Jock Itch
- Recommended creams: clotrimazole, miconazole, terbinafine.
- These creams eliminate fungal infections by disrupting fungal cell membranes.
-
Application Guidelines
- Apply a thin layer to the affected area twice daily.
- Continue treatment for 2-4 weeks, even if symptoms improve.
-
Preventing Recurrence of Jock Itch
- Keep the groin area clean and dry.
- Wear loose, breathable clothing; change underwear daily.
- Avoid sharing towels or clothing.
- Manage sweat and moisture effectively.
-
When to Consult a Doctor
- See a healthcare professional if symptoms persist or worsen after treatment.
